server {
	listen 8002;
	server_name ruoyi.tomcat;

	# 动态代理
	location / {
		proxy_pass http://localhost:8080;
	}

	# 静态文件代理
	location ~ \.(js|css|png|jpg|gif|ico) {
		root /home/www/static;
	}

	location = /html/ie.html {
		root /home/www/static;
	}

	location ^~ /fonts/ {
		root /home/www/static;
	}
}

请求过来以后遇到了静态文件就按照优先级去找下面的目录。
如果都没找到则默认为是动态代理,也就是接口请求代理。

![[image-20230815233702655.png]]